Planning Your Above Ground Koi Oasis

Before breaking ground, careful planning is essential to ensure the health of your future koi and the success of the build. You must consider sunlight exposure, access to utilities, and the specific needs of the fish. A location that offers a balance of sun and shade is ideal, protecting the fish from harsh afternoon heat while allowing for beneficial bacterial growth in the water.

Key Considerations for Location and Size

  • Sunlight: Aim for 4-6 hours of direct sunlight daily to support aquatic plants and maintain water temperature.
  • Accessibility: Ensure the pond is near a water source and electrical outlet for pumps and filters.
  • Size: For koi, which grow large, a minimum depth of 3-4 feet is critical to prevent freezing and provide stable water temperatures.

Selecting Koi and Aquatic Plants

Choosing the right inhabitants is the final and most exciting step. Juvenile koi are a great starting point, as they are more adaptable to new environments than full-grown fish. Pair them with hardy pond plants like water lilies and hornwort to provide shade, oxygenation, and a natural balance that reduces maintenance.

Long-Term Care and Maintenance

An above ground pond requires consistent care to mimic the stability of a natural ecosystem. Regularly testing water parameters, such as pH and ammonia levels, is crucial for the health of your koi.
